XMU-MP-8 is a pyrazolopyrimidine thiourea compound identified by CAS 2271314-01-1.
The verified record matches molecular formula C26H21F3N8S, molecular weight about 534.6, PubChem CID 146621802, and InChIKey UPEIYMKISINCQK-UHFFFAOYSA-N.
The identifiers support comparison of the pyrazolopyrimidine, pyridinylmethylamino, thiourea, and trifluoromethyl phenyl features across catalog records.

Characteristics
- Pyrazolo[3,4-d]pyrimidine thiourea structure with pyridinylmethylamino and trifluoromethyl phenyl groups.
- Fluorinated nitrogen- and sulfur-containing compound with formula C26H21F3N8S.
- CAS lookup resolves to PubChem CID 146621802, with A1JBJ listed as a synonym.
